Cardigan Welsh Corgi

The Cardigan Welsh Corgi is a small to medium-sized dog breed that originated in Wales. They are known for their long body, short legs, and large erect ears. They have a friendly and affectionate personality, making them great family pets. Cardigan Welsh Corgis are also intelligent and energetic, requiring regular exercise and mental stimulation. They are known for their herding abilities and have a strong instinct to chase and round up animals.

Shichon

The Shichon, also known as the Zuchon or Teddy Bear, is a crossbreed between the Shih Tzu and Bichon Frise breeds. They are small to medium-sized dogs with a fluffy coat and a sweet, teddy bear-like appearance. Shichons are known for their friendly and outgoing nature, making them great companions for families and individuals alike. They are also intelligent and trainable, although they can be a bit stubborn at times.
